Video Summary
The Digital Accumeasure D400 Thickness Measurement Video shows how to measure thickness with two capacitance probes. The video begins by explaining how to calibrate the D400 with a known object’s thickness using Accumeasure Measurement software. The video then shows the measurement of an object with a different thickness.
In this MTI video, the fixture that is used is grounded to the back of the Accumeasure and holds a top probe and a bottom probe. Calibration blocks are used to calibrate the system so that highly accurate measurements can be made. The Digital Accumeasure D400 uses a high-precision capacitance measurement sensor offering nanometer accuracy and stability.
This video from MTI Instruments also shows to how to start the Accumeasure Measurement software by choosing the desktop icon that is created during the software installation process. After scanning for units and clicking connect, the user selects thickness measurements. In the device settings for hardware setup, the settings are changed to 4x range.
The Digital Accumeasure D400 Thickness Measurement Video also shows how the user calibrates the machine using a block of known thickness, on the measurement tab, enters the known thickness. After the calibration block is placed between the two capacitance probes, the Calibrate button is selected.
